Discalced Friars website goes 'Live'

Following the instruction of our Holy Father Pope Benedict, to make greater use of new technologies to advance the message of Christ, the Discalced Carmelite website for the Anglo Irish and Scotish region (ocd.ie) by the direction of the Discalced Carmelite Provincial (Fr. Jim Noonan), has being revamped with the intention of making our rich Charism more accessible and interactive to all our visitors. I must acknowledge that the great majority of this work had already been accomplished by Fr. Michael McGoldrick my predecessor who first started this venture many years ago and had built a library of material that makes up the bulk of our new site.

Br. Noel O'Connor OCD

 

This process has taken many long hours of dedicated work together with a vision and knowledge of our Carmelite Charism. The Discalced Carmelite Friars would very much like to thank John Fitzgerald and his team for their patient efforts and their sensitive appreciation and care for our way of life and message. Their expertise in web design and knowledge of how best to communicate through this medium has made our new site a place of welcome that we hope will aid the work of spreading the Carmelite message well into the future.

New features being introduced include:

'Upcoming Events' want to know what and when 'upcoming Carmelite events' are taking place in your area (talks, seminaries, ceremonies etc.) you can now keep up to date with one click of your mouse. All Events from all our house's (Avila-St.Teresa's-St.Joseph's- The Abbey-Iona-St.Annes) will be accessible from our 'Homepage'

'Daily Carmelite Meditation' Prayer is the heart of our Carmelite life and it is our mission to share this with as many as possible, join the Discalced Carmelite Friars 'daily' for prayer and inspiration for your day through this new feature.

'Post a Prayer' Why not post us your prayer intentions online through this feature. Your intentions are strictly confidential and will not be read by another person. Mass will be said for these prayer intentions from one of our Carmelite Houses once every month.

'Daily Prayer Thought' Quotes from our many Carmelite Saints will be regularly updated on our 'Homepage' to inspire and provoke us to ponder the mystery of Our Lord's relationship with each of us.

'Latest News' Keep up to date with Carmelite and Church issues through this new feature. News Articles will be taken from varying sources to keep you informed of latest events.
